This charming limited romantic comedy directed by Melville Shavelson is one of the brightest spots in Sophia Loren’s early Hollywood films. He wisely mature Sophia’s silly talents which were often wasted by American directors. Having worked with her in another early gem, “Houseboat” with Cary Grant, Shavelson was aware of what would accomplish Sophia shine and here he showcases all of her many immense charms.

The DVD is presented in a absorbing and glittering print of the unbelievable cinematography of Robert Surtees. One of the mammoth camera men who’s credits include 1962’s “Mutiny On The Bounty”, “Quo Vadis”, “Raintree County”, and “The Last Recount Display”. He captures breathtaking shots of dinky and teaming Naples and the gigantic sunny vistas of Capri. In his hands this elegant allotment of Italy becomes a radiant widescreen postcard that beckons the viewer into the chronicle.

The accumulate by Alessandro Cicognini (Indiscretion of an American Wife) and Carlo Savina is pure Italian gold and fits the funny proceedings perfectly. And the addition of the song Tu Vuo Fa L’Americano in Sophia’s club act is estimable. This well-liked Italian song of the 1950’s resurfaced effectively in “The Talented Mr. Ripley”. It is fun to ogle how Sophia interprets the song for the tourists on Capri.

Clark Gable, cast as stodgy American Michael Hamilton is gruff and silly as he first battles and then falls for Sophia. He has many standout scenes with her and with child actor, Marietto. In particular is the scene where he and Sophia mix killer drinks for each other at the bar.

Marietto as Sophia’s nephew Nando is a miniature comical whirlwind. He is fabulous in his naturalness in his scenes with Loren. A skinny ball of ingenuity and energy he is particularly humorous when he is trying to win his method with both Loren and Gable.

The colossal Italian director Vittorio De Sica nearly runs off with the cameras, situation and crew in his performance as Sophia’s lawyer. He works so well with her, and why not, he was her director in “Gold of Naples”, “Two Women” and the fantastic “Yesterday, Today, and Tomorrow.” His speech in the courtroom scene is a standout.

All this incredible talent surrounds Sophia Loren in what is really her exhibit. She is pure magic as Lucia Curcio, a woman of passionate fancy of life and family. She dominates the relate as well she should because it is her talent as an actress and her extraordinary beauty that brought her to this point in her career. Her comedic turns and employ of Italian gestures turn this into a joyous romp for both her and the audience.

After viewing “It Started In Naples” you may accumulate yourself singing. Tu Vuo Fa L’Italiano.
